1 Ducat - Johann Ernst von Thun
Issuer | Bishopric of Salzburg (Austrian States) |
Year | 1696-1698 |
Type | Standard circulation coin |
Value | 1 Ducat (1 Dukat) (2.25) |
Currency | Thaler |
Composition | Gold (.986) |
Weight | 3.36 g |
Dimensions | 22 mm |

Reference(s) | KM#257 , Zöttl#2138-2140 |
Obverse description | St. Rupert seated, facing 1/4 left, holding his crozier in left hand, and salt box in right hand. Sun rays coming out of his head. |
Obverse script | Latin |
Obverse lettering | S RVDBERTVS EPS SALISBVRG 1696 |
Reverse description | Coat of arms in oval shield. Cross and cardinal`s galero with tessellated strings above. |
Reverse script | Latin |
Reverse lettering | IO ERNEST D G ARCHIEP SAL S A L |
